import { Alepha } from "alepha"; import { describe, it } from "vitest"; import { BatchCollector } from "../services/BatchCollector.ts"; describe("BatchCollector", () => { it("should deduplicate identical entries", ({ expect }) => { const alepha = Alepha.create(); const collector = alepha.inject(BatchCollector); const batch = [ mockEntry("getUser", { id: "1" }), mockEntry("getUser", { id: "1" }), mockEntry("getUser", { id: "2" }), ]; // Access the protected dedupe method via a test subclass approach const result = (collector as any).dedupe(batch); // Two unique entries (id:1 and id:2), three total expect(result.unique).toHaveLength(2); expect(result.indexMap).toEqual([0, 0, 1]); }); it("should chunk arrays correctly", ({ expect }) => { const alepha = Alepha.create(); const collector = alepha.inject(BatchCollector); const items = [1, 2, 3, 4, 5]; const chunks = (collector as any).chunk(items, 2); expect(chunks).toEqual([[1, 2], [3, 4], [5]]); }); it("should not deduplicate entries with different params", ({ expect }) => { const alepha = Alepha.create(); const collector = alepha.inject(BatchCollector); const batch = [ mockEntry("getUser", { id: "1" }), mockEntry("getUser", { id: "2" }), mockEntry("getUser", { id: "3" }), ]; const result = (collector as any).dedupe(batch); expect(result.unique).toHaveLength(3); expect(result.indexMap).toEqual([0, 1, 2]); }); it("should not deduplicate entries with different actions", ({ expect }) => { const alepha = Alepha.create(); const collector = alepha.inject(BatchCollector); const batch = [ mockEntry("getUser", { id: "1" }), mockEntry("getOrder", { id: "1" }), ]; const result = (collector as any).dedupe(batch); expect(result.unique).toHaveLength(2); expect(result.indexMap).toEqual([0, 1]); }); }); function mockEntry(action: string, params?: Record<string, any>) { return { entry: { action, params, directCall: () => Promise.resolve(), }, resolve: () => {}, reject: () => {}, }; }
